Hanak District
District of Ardahan Province, Turkey
District in Ardahan, Turkey
41°14′N 42°51′E / 41.233°N 42.850°E / 41.233; 42.850 (2021)
Hanak District is a district of Ardahan Province of Turkey. Its seat is the town Hanak.[1] Its area is 647 km2,[2] and its population is 8,418 (2021).[3]
Composition
There is one municipality in Hanak District:[1]
- Hanak
There are 26 villages in Hanak District:[4]
- Altınemek
- Arıkonak
- Aşağıaydere
- Baştoklu
- Binbaşak
- Börk
- Çatköy
- Çavdarlı
- Çayağzı
- Çiçeklidağ
- Çimliçayır
- Dilekdere
- Geç
- Güneşgören
- İncedere
- Karakale
- Koyunpınarı
- Oğuzyolu
- Sazlıçayır
- Serinkuyu
- Sevimli
- Sulakçayır
- Yamaçyolu
- Yamçılı
- Yukarıaydere
- Yünbüken
